Are RT (Rough Terrain) units capable of traveling over rough terrain?

Explanation:
Rough Terrain (RT) units are specifically designed to operate in challenging environments where standard equipment may struggle. While they possess features like larger tires, higher ground clearance, and enhanced stability, it's essential to recognize that their performance can be limited by the conditions of the terrain itself. RT units are indeed capable of traversing rough terrain but not under all circumstances. The nature and severity of the ground conditions—such as steep inclines, mud, rocks, and other obstacles—play a significant role in their operational effectiveness. Therefore, while RT units are specialized for this purpose, factors such as weather and the terrain's specific characteristics can impede their travel. The option stating "No" implies that these units cannot travel over rough terrain at all, which misrepresents their design capability. RT units are intended for rough environments, but their functionality can vary widely depending on surrounding conditions.
